Well if you're versed in adb, you can shell into the recovery image and try formatting the whole device before you install:

format DATA:
format CACHE:
format SYSTEM:

then install 2.0.5

That's an entire wipe of the phone, so 2.0.5 should be installing over a clean slate.

If you have no idea what I just said, then nevermind.

Also, one possibility is that your download may have corrupted. Have you tried deleting the file and redownloading it?
